import codecs
import os
import sys
from setuptools import setup
from setuptools import find_packages
def read_file(filename, encoding='utf8'):
"""Read unicode from given file."""
with codecs.open(filename, encoding=encoding) as fd:
return fd.read()
here = os.path.abspath(os.path.dirname(__file__))
readme = read_file(os.path.join(here, 'README.rst'))
# This package is a simple shim around certbot
install_requires = ['certbot']
version = '0.6.0.dev0'
setup(
name='letsencrypt',
version=version,
description="ACME client",
long_description=readme,
url='https://github.com/letsencrypt/letsencrypt',
author="Certbot Project",
author_email='client-dev@letsencrypt.org',
license='Apache License 2.0',
classifiers=[
'Development Status :: 3 - Alpha',
'Environment :: Console',
'Environment :: Console :: Curses',
'Intended Audience :: System Administrators',
'License :: OSI Approved :: Apache Software License',
'Operating System :: POSIX :: Linux',
'Programming Language :: Python',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 2',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 2.6',
'Programming Language :: Python :: 2.7',
'Topic :: Internet :: WWW/HTTP',
'Topic :: Security',
'Topic :: System :: Installation/Setup',
'Topic :: System :: Networking',
'Topic :: System :: Systems Administration',
'Topic :: Utilities',
],
packages=find_packages(),
include_package_data=True,
install_requires=install_requires,
entry_points={
'console_scripts': [
'letsencrypt = certbot.main:main',
],
},
)
